    Rubio Starts Gulf Tour in UAE to Promote US-Iran Peace Agreement

    Web DeskBy Web DeskJune 24, 2026No Comments1 Min Read
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email

    Senator Marco Rubio has commenced his diplomatic tour in the Gulf region by arriving in the United Arab Emirates. His visit marks a strategic effort to engage with key regional partners on advancing the recently proposed US-Iran peace agreement. The UAE, a significant player in Middle Eastern geopolitics, serves as a critical venue for discussions aimed at stabilizing relations between Washington and Tehran.

    In a significant development, Rubio’s mission underscores the importance of Gulf Cooperation Council countries in facilitating dialogue and cooperation on security and diplomatic fronts. The US-Iran deal, which aims to reduce tensions and promote peace, requires robust regional support to ensure its successful implementation. Engaging Gulf states is vital, given their proximity and influence over regional dynamics involving Iran.

    Meanwhile, this visit highlights the broader US strategy to strengthen alliances and build consensus among Middle Eastern nations regarding Iran’s role in the region. Rubio’s discussions are expected to focus on collaborative measures that enhance security and economic stability. The outcome of these talks could have far-reaching implications for peace efforts and the geopolitical balance in the Gulf.
